How does attribution help my marketing performance?
Attribution shows which channels and touchpoints actually contribute to bookings, not just clicks or impressions. For your practice, that means you can see whether a lead came from search, an ad, a content page, an email sequence, or a review interaction. Better attribution supports smarter budget decisions, improves ROI, and helps you refine the funnel instead of guessing where revenue comes from.
What role does CRM play in your Visibility Engine system?
CRM is the operational layer that keeps your funnel from breaking after a lead arrives. It helps your practice manage inquiries, automate follow-up, trigger reminders, support reactivation, and track retention. When CRM is connected to SEO, ads, content, email, and reviews, you can see the full customer journey and reduce the chance that qualified leads are lost to slow or inconsistent follow-up.
